Name: Jessica
Location: Atlanta, Georgia

We found our home well over a year ago while searching for “house number two” qualities: a big backyard and lots of character. We fell in love with it as a foreclosure, made an offer and unfortunately lost it to an investor. We were heartbroken. Nine months later when we still lived in our old house, our realtor reached out to let us know that the investor ran out of money after doing a few of the major fixes (HVAC, Plumbing, Master Bath, etc..) and it was back on the market! We jumped at the chance, went to see it again and had an accepted offer later that day. We moved in and renovations began, and as crazy as it was with three kids under four, the beautiful horses in our back yard kept us believing that this was the house for us! We gutted and remodeled the kitchen, added a new 600 square foot deck across the back of the house and are in the process of redoing all of the built-in bookcases.

My style is a mix of modern farmhouse eclectic with a touch of whimsy. We love lots of white & natural light, accented with playful, vintage pieces & cozy textures. Our favorite things about the house itself are the sky lights, arch ways & old hardwood floors. We can’t wait to continue renovating room by room & making it feel like home!
